Oinochoe. Transparent, light green glass. Spherical belly on a foot with a clearance, created by pressing inward the central part of the bottom of the vessel; decoration on the cylindrical neck in the form of a single glass thread of the same color, wound horizontally. The handle is glued to the body and extends in an arc to the edge of the trefoil rim; free-blown. 4th century, Cyprus; vessel oinochoe. Base diameter 4.8 cm; weight 0.062 kg. Type: Isings form 124a., A round translucent glass object viewed from one end, showing a circular recessed base and a raised concentric ring, with a few irregularities and a small patch of residue on the inner recessed area; the glass is a pale green color with areas of lighter and darker green, and the background is a light gray.
